    Hi all.

    I've been quite ill over the last few months, in and out of hospital and now on the road to recovery. I have had little time for the forums what with hospital stuff and taking care of my kids, and christmas stuff. I managed to keep all my fish healthy with weekly water changes and such while I was ill, but I couldn't manage the 2 - 3 weekly water changes to keep the fry growing quickly, so some of them are a bit on the small side. I spent days this week doing big water changes and clean ups of all my tanks. I have alot of pics taken today, which are in my Facebook album, the link is below if anyone wants to see how they're doing. I fortunately didn't have any deaths over the winter with my bettas, save for a couple of very stressed out girls last month who didn't like the transition from their old sorority tank to the new one. I sold a lot of my females and a few males a few months ago to help me keep on top of all the care the fish needed while I was ill.
